Emanuel Ivanisevic and Josip Simundza, Croatian wild cards with strong local ties, face Juan Jose Bianchi and Joshua Sheehy in the Zagreb Challenger doubles quarterfinal on outdoor clay. The home pair draws on familiarity with the surface and conditions at the event, where recent lower-level matches in Croatia have sharpened their doubles chemistry. Bianchi and Sheehy counter with broader Challenger-circuit experience and consistent recent form across international stops. The matchup remains closely contested given the even rankings and lack of extensive head-to-head history, with home-court factors and clay-specific adaptation likely shaping early momentum in the best-of-three format.
